The Board may constitute a Standing Finance Committee consisting of the Vice-President and not more than four members of whom one shall be the member specified in item (d) of sub-section (2) of section 3. The Vice-President shall be the Chairman of the committee . The committee shall exercise such powers and perform such functions relating to the finances of the Board as may be laid down by regulations. CHAPTER III FUNCTIONS OF THE BOARD. 11.(1) Subject to the provisions of this Act, the functions of the Board shall generally be to plan, organise and implement programmes for the development of palm products industry. Functions of Board. (2) in particular and without prejudice to the generality of the foregoing power, the Board may take such steps as it may think fit.- (a) to start, encourage ,assist and run palm products industry; (b) to provide deserving persons with gainful employment in their homes through the organisation of palm products industry; (c) to grant loans and give other assistance for the development of palm products industry; (d) to organise co-operative societies for palm products industry; (e) to conduct training centres and train persons at such centres or at other centres outside the state of Tamil Nadu in palm products industry; (f) to arrange for the supply of raw materials, tools and implements to palm products industry and for the sale of palm products; (g) to arrange for publicity and popularisation of palm product by opening stores, shops, emporia, exhibitions and the like; (h) to educate public opinion and cultivate in the public a preference for palm products industry and for the utilization of palm products; (i)to seek and obtain advice and guidance of experts; (j) to encourage and promote research in the technique of production of palm products or in the development of palm products industry. (k) to provide facilities for a study of the problems relating to palm products industry; (l) to export to foreign countries palm fibre, palm leaf articles, preserved nungu and other palm products, both edible and non-edible; and (m) to promote the social objective of alleviating rural poverty among the workers of the palm products industry.
